Cerebras unveils CS4 AI accelerator claiming support for 50-trillion-parameter models as Q2 revenue hits $180.1 million
Cerebras Systems has launched its next-generation CS-4 AI accelerator, saying it can support models exceeding 50 trillion parameters and cut wafer-to-wafer latency to as little as two microseconds. The company reported second-quarter revenue of $180.1 million and a market capitalization of about $49.1 billion. CBRS began trading on May 14, 2026 after pricing its IPO at $185, and the stock closed its first session at $311.07, up 68.2% from the offering price.

Soros Fund Management opened a 310,000-share Nebius stake in Q2 valued at about $85.6 million
Soros Fund Management opened a new position in Nebius in the second quarter, ending the period with 310,000 Class A shares valued at about $85.6 million. NBIS jumped nearly 9% on Aug. 14 after the stake became public, marking its best five-day performance. Nebius also reported Q2 revenue of $582.3 million, up 454% year over year and above analysts’ estimates, driven by demand for AI computing capacity. The company plans $20 billion to $25 billion in capital expenditures this year to expand its AI infrastructure, and NBIS was $223.90 as of Aug. 19, up 164% year to date.

Duolingo shares rise 4.6% after 27.4% DAU growth disclosed at Aug. 18 investor meeting
Duolingo said at an Aug. 18 investor meeting that daily active users grew 27.4% year over year, helping push its shares up 4.6% that day. In fiscal 2026 Q2, adjusted EPS was $0.66, topping the $0.61 consensus estimate on cost discipline and lower costs tied to integrating generative AI. The platform reported 58.7 million daily active users and 12.7 million paid subscribers, while the stock is down 56.84% over the past year and 16.7% so far in 2026.

Oracle posts 21% revenue growth to $19.2 billion as AI lifts cloud sales 47%
Oracle reported fiscal fourth-quarter results for the period ending in May, with revenue up 21% year over year to $19.2 billion and adjusted earnings per share rising 24% to $2.11. Driven by AI demand, total cloud revenue climbed 47% to $9.9 billion, while remaining performance obligations surged 363% to $638 billion. Separately, Tudor Investment Corp. initiated a position in ORCL in the second quarter, buying 1.3 million shares.

SK hynix board approves ₩40 trillion share buyback and plans to cancel repurchased stock
SK hynix’s board has approved a ₩40 trillion (about $28.69 billion) share buyback and said it will permanently cancel all shares repurchased once the program is completed. Based on the previous day’s closing price, the plan could cover about 24.07 million shares, or 3.3% of the company’s total shares outstanding. The buyback is set to run for three months, and the company’s market capitalization is about $1.14 trillion.

Whale Rock cuts Nvidia stake about 64% in Q2 13F filing
Whale Rock reduced its Nvidia holding in the second quarter, cutting the position from about 1.04 million shares to 377,204 shares, a decline of roughly 64%, according to its latest 13F filing. Over the same period, the hedge fund raised its Advanced Micro Devices stake from 69,211 shares to roughly 1.51 million shares. Nvidia’s market capitalization is about $5.24 trillion and the stock trades near $215, about 10% below its 52-week high.

Alphabet sheds about $186 billion in value after four senior AI researchers depart; Pichai says Google will still be a “founding investor”
Four top AI researchers left Alphabet’s Google, and the stock closed down 4.03% at $362.43, wiping about $186 billion off its market value on above-average trading volume. The decline outpaced the broader market, with the Nasdaq Composite down 0.8%, the S&P 500 off 0.2%, and the Dow ending at a record. CEO Sundar Pichai said Google will still act as a “founding investor” in the effort.
